Teaching Students About Britannica

In the age of information, teaching students how to access and evaluate reliable sources is crucial. Britannica, a renowned reference resource, offers a wealth of accurate and trustworthy information. In this blog post, we will explore ways to introduce Britannica to K-12 students, helping them develop essential research skills and critical thinking abilities.

Introducing Britannica

Begin by explaining what Britannica is and its reputation as a trusted source of information. Discuss its rich history as a reputable encyclopedia that provides comprehensive and reliable content. Highlight the various formats of Britannica, including the print edition, online platform, and classroom resources tailored for different grade levels. Emphasize the authority and credibility of Britannica’s content, which is carefully curated and regularly updated by subject experts.

Navigating Britannica

Guide students on how to effectively navigate Britannica’s resources. Show them how to access specific articles, search for topics of interest, and utilize interactive features, images, and videos. Demonstrate the user-friendly interface and point out the diverse content available, such as encyclopedia entries, primary sources, and multimedia resources. Encourage students to explore the related links and citations provided in Britannica articles to deepen their understanding of a topic and further their research.

Critical Evaluation of Information

Teach students the importance of critically evaluating information from any source, including Britannica. Emphasize the significance of cross-referencing information, verifying facts, and considering multiple perspectives. Discuss the difference between primary and secondary sources and encourage students to seek out diverse viewpoints to gain a comprehensive understanding. Guide them in assessing the credibility and bias of sources, promoting a discerning approach to information consumption.
